‘Blusinha tax’: record revenue and its impact on the Brazilian Postal Service? An assessment of the measure

11/02/2025

Revenue from the so-called *”blusinha tax”* hit a record high in 2024, with an increase of over 40%, while the volume of international purchases dropped by 11%. However, it is important to assess the actual impact of the measure on the Brazilian Postal Service (Correios), consumers, and retailers.

In an interview with InfoMoney, Vitor Yeung, a lawyer at Ciari Moreira Advogados, analyzed the tax implications of the new rule and emphasized how the instability of these changes affects predictability in Brazil’s e-commerce market.
